DA & The Jones - Break My Heart

Single review by kev@thesoundofconfusion.co.uk


Proof that you should never judge a song on it's opening few bars. If this had been done here we'd have missed out on a quality alt-pop song that packs quite a punch when it hits its stride. DA & The Jones have just released their EP 'Electric Love' and 'Break My Heart' is the current single, and it's a very good choice. The video's an interesting one too, with the two vocalists mouthing off to each other before being joined by another woman who soon strips off to dance about naked. Quite what the meaning of this is we can't quite figure out.

As for the song, well it does just sound like another credible pop track at the beginning; well produced, warm vocals, intricate touches and a slight minimalist feel. Then after a while it begins its ascent and this routine number grows in stature with bigger beats, guitars and stronger vocals. By the time we reach the final third it's fully transformed into a speaker-quaking, mighty and impressive alt-pop tune that should be on heavy rotation on radios everywhere. If they have more of these then we should be hearing a lot more from these guys.
